I wanted to like the local neighborhood Italian place , but it was the worst meal I’ve had in a while.We ordered two sandwiches for takeout. The Italian sandwich was mostly provolone with a couple small pieces of salami and pepperoni. The meatball sub had dense, flavorless meatballs. Both sandwiches were on huge pieces of seemingly cheap sub bread and weren’t toasted. In general, everything was under seasoned. The sandwiches came with chips, which were Doritos and chili cheese Fritos—odd choice for an Italian spot.

I am disappointed because I had high hopes for one of the few Italian restaurants around here. I got a simple plate of rigatoni. The red sauce is disgusting. I asked the waitress for a different sauce. She glared and said no one had ever expressed dislike of the red sauce, but I don't believe that's true. It was awful, bitter, season-less, bland, and generally distasteful. A friend of mine agreed it was disgusting, but this time I had gone back for a second time to give them a second chance. The next sauce was great, some lighter vodka-based sauce. The house salad dressing was great. The service was fine except the server deriding me for daring to say that their sauce sucks. I think she must be part of the family(?) that owns the place. I will try it again sometime but not anytime soon.
